In today’s digital age, the use of smartphones and tablets has skyrocketed, making it essential for websites to adapt to different screen sizes and devices. Responsive web design has emerged as a solution to this challenge, ensuring that websites deliver a seamless and user-friendly experience across various platforms. In this article, we will explore the concept of responsive web design, its importance, key principles, benefits, implementation strategies, common challenges, and future trends.
What is Responsive Web Design?
Responsive web design refers to the approach of designing and developing websites that automatically adjust and adapt their layout, content, and functionality based on the user’s device and screen size. With responsive web design, a website can provide an optimal viewing experience, whether the user is accessing it on a desktop computer, laptop, tablet, or smartphone.
The Importance of Responsive Web Design
In today’s mobile-first era, responsive web design is more critical than ever. Here’s why:
- User Experience: Responsive web design ensures that users can easily navigate and interact with a website, regardless of the device they are using. It eliminates the need for excessive scrolling, zooming, or resizing, providing a seamless and intuitive experience.
- Mobile Traffic and Engagement: With the exponential growth of mobile device usage, websites that are not optimized for mobile may lose out on a significant portion of their potential audience. Responsive web design enables businesses to reach and engage with mobile users effectively.
- Search Engine Optimization (SEO): Search engines like Google prioritize mobile-friendly websites in their search results. By implementing responsive web design, websites can improve their search engine rankings, leading to increased visibility and organic traffic.
Key Principles of Responsive Web Design
To achieve a successful responsive web design, several key principles should be considered:
Fluid Grids and Flexible Layouts
Responsive web design utilizes fluid grids and flexible layouts that adapt to different screen sizes. This allows the website’s content to automatically adjust its width and placement to provide an optimal viewing experience.
Media Queries for Device Adaptability
Media queries are CSS techniques used to apply different styles and layouts based on the user’s device characteristics, such as screen size, resolution, and orientation. By using media queries, responsive websites can deliver customized stylesheets to match the specific requirements of each device.
Responsive Images and Media
Responsive web design also addresses the challenge of images and media files, which can significantly impact page loading times on mobile devices. Techniques such as adaptive image sizing and lazy loading help optimize the delivery of images and media content, ensuring a fast and efficient browsing experience.
A mobile-first approach involves designing and developingwebsites starting with the mobile version as the primary focus. This approach ensures that the essential content and functionality are prioritized for mobile users. Once the mobile version is optimized, the design can be progressively enhanced for larger screen sizes.
Benefits of Responsive Web Design
Implementing responsive web design offers several benefits for both businesses and users:
Improved User Experience
Responsive websites provide a consistent and user-friendly experience across all devices. Users can easily navigate, read content, and interact with the website without encountering any usability issues. This leads to higher engagement and increased customer satisfaction.
Increased Mobile Traffic and Engagement
With the widespread use of smartphones, a significant portion of web traffic comes from mobile devices. Responsive web design ensures that websites are accessible to mobile users, leading to increased mobile traffic, longer visit durations, and higher conversion rates.
Better Search Engine Optimization (SEO)
Search engines favor websites that offer a mobile-friendly experience. By implementing responsive web design, websites improve their chances of ranking higher in search engine results pages (SERPs). This, in turn, increases organic visibility and drives more targeted traffic to the site.
Implementing Responsive Web Design
To implement responsive web design effectively, consider the following steps:
Choosing a Responsive Framework
Designing for Different Screen Sizes
During the design phase, prioritize the content and design elements that are most crucial for each screen size. Use media queries to apply specific styles and layout adjustments based on breakpoints, ensuring that the website looks visually appealing and functions optimally across various devices.
Testing and Optimization
Thoroughly test the responsiveness of the website across different devices and screen sizes. Use testing tools and simulators to identify any layout or functionality issues and make the necessary adjustments. Continuously optimize the website’s performance to ensure fast loading times and smooth user interactions.
Common Challenges and How to Overcome Them
While implementing responsive web design, you may encounter certain challenges. Here are some common challenges and strategies to overcome them:
With limited screen space on mobile devices, prioritizing content becomes crucial. Focus on the essential information and functionality that users need, and consider hiding or repositioning less critical elements. Use progressive disclosure techniques to reveal additional content when needed.
Navigation and Interaction Design
Designing intuitive navigation and interaction patterns for different screen sizes can be challenging. Implement clear and user-friendly navigation menus, use touch-friendly elements, and consider alternative interaction methods such as swipe gestures or tap targets to enhance the mobile experience.
Future Trends in Responsive Web Design
As technology continues to evolve, responsive web design will adapt to new devices and user expectations. Some emerging trends in responsive web design include:
- Progressive Web Apps (PWAs): PWAs offer an app-like experience within a browser, combining the benefits of responsive design with native app features.
- Advanced Responsive Images: As high-resolution displays become more prevalent, new techniques like “srcset” and “sizes” attributes allow for the delivery of optimized images based on device capabilities.
- Voice User Interface (VUI): With the rise of voice assistants and smart devices, designing responsive websites that accommodate voice interactions will become increasingly important.
Responsive web design is a crucial element in today’s digital landscape.It ensures that websites can adapt and provide a seamless user experience across different devices and screen sizes. By implementing responsive web design principles, businesses can enhance user engagement, increase mobile traffic, and improve search engine visibility. Remember to prioritize content, optimize performance, and focus on intuitive navigation when developing responsive websites. Embrace emerging trends and continuously optimize the user experience to stay ahead in the ever-evolving digital world.
- What is the main goal of responsive web design? The main goal of responsive web design is to provide a seamless user experience across various devices and screen sizes by adapting the layout, content, and functionality of a website.
- Does responsive web design affect SEO? Yes, responsive web design positively impacts SEO. Search engines prioritize mobile-friendly websites, leading to higher search engine rankings and increased organic visibility.
- What are some popular responsive web design frameworks? Bootstrap, Foundation, and Material-UI are popular responsive web design frameworks that offer pre-built components and CSS styles to facilitate the development of responsive websites.
- How can I test the responsiveness of my website? You can test the responsiveness of your website using various tools and techniques, such as browser developer tools, device simulators, or online testing platforms. These tools help you preview your website on different devices and screen sizes.
- What are some best practices for responsive web design? Some best practices for responsive web design include optimizing images and media, using proper breakpoints and media queries, ensuring fast loading times, and designing intuitive navigation and interaction patterns for mobile users.